About this event

We are hosting a Community Listening Day on Saturday 31 August from 1 to 5pm at the Centre!

Our vision is for a more connected, belonging and thriving LGBTQ+ community in London. After two and a half years open, we want to continue learning how the Centre is impacting you.

This research will be key in helping us prove our impact to current and future funders, therefore securing the future of the Centre.

We'd love you to pop in and tell us about your experience at the Centre!

We will provide a delicious free lunch at 1pm from Coco Di Mama - first come, first served.

Lunch will be followed by three creative workshops to choose from - at 2pm and again at 3pm.

There will also be a corner for kids with lego and crafting items if you'd like to bring along your little ones.

The workshops will be asking:

  • How do I experience the Centre?
  • What does the Centre mean to me?
  • How do I feel when I come to the Centre?

Ceramics

Bisila Noha (she/her) is the Centre's General Manager and a ceramic artist.

With her work, she aims to challenge Western views on art and craft and to reflect upon the idea of home and oneness pulling from personal experiences in different pottery communities around the world. You can check out her ceramics here.

She'll be hosting a table where you can use clay to express any aspects of your feelings about the Centre.

Collage with In My Cerebellum

We have an experienced facilitator who will guide you through using collage to represent your experience of the Centre.

Creative Writing

Hannah Clark (she/they) facilitates the Sci-Fi and Fantasy Writing Group at the Centre.

She will be leading a workshop using writing exercises to help you express yourself in words.

There will also be opportunities to create short videos describing how you feel about the Centre, filmed by our comms team.

What we want to learn

We want to celebrate the positives of the Centre and how we can continue to make the improve the space!

This will help encourage new people to visit and make sure we keep offering events that people want. Your views will be extremely important to make this happen.

We especially want to know:

  • how coming to the Centre impacts visitors’ health and wellbeing
  • how the Centre helps visitors feel they belong within LGBTQ+ communities
  • how useful and effective our signposting services are
  • how well we reach marginalised groups
